Skippy Peanut Butter Creamy is the more energy-dense option here, packing 164 more calories per 100g than Nature Valley Soft-Baked Muffin Bars Apple Cinnamon. If you are looking for sustained energy or fueling a workout, this higher caloric density might be an advantage.
In terms of sugar control, Skippy Peanut Butter Creamy takes the lead with only 9.375g of sugar per 100g, whereas Nature Valley Soft-Baked Muffin Bars Apple Cinnamon contains 25.7g. Lower sugar content is often linked to better metabolic health.
Looking to build muscle? Skippy Peanut Butter Creamy offers a protein boost with 21.875g per 100g, outperforming Nature Valley Soft-Baked Muffin Bars Apple Cinnamon in this category.
